Baddow Road, CM2 Chelmsford. Sold prices
61 registered sales on Baddow Road since February 2024, dominated by flats and maisonettes (52% of activity). Average sale price £286,384. That's 29% below the CM2 area average of £400,893.

What Baddow Road is like
Baddow Road is mostly flat / maisonette, making up 52% of recorded sales, with a mix of other property types alongside.
Leasehold is common on this street (52% of sales).
Sold prices have ranged from £95,000 to £916,558, with a median of £260,000. Over the last 12 months the average has been £306,648 across 23 sales.

Common questions about Baddow Road
What is the average sold price on Baddow Road, CM2 Chelmsford?+
The average sold price on Baddow Road is £286,384, based on 61 registered sales since February 2024. The median is £260,000, and individual sales have ranged from £95,000 to £916,558. Figures are from HM Land Registry Price Paid Data.
What types of homes are on Baddow Road?+
Baddow Road is mostly flats and maisonettes (52% of recorded sales). Across all registered sales the mix is 5% detached, 7% semi-detached, 36% terraced and 52% flats or maisonettes, and 48% of sales were freehold.
How does Baddow Road compare to the rest of CM2?+
Baddow Road is 29% below the CM2 area average of £400,893. That comparison uses every registered sale in both, from HM Land Registry.
Have house prices on Baddow Road gone up?+
Comparing the average sale price in 2024 (£304,238) with 2026 (£268,169), prices on Baddow Road have fallen by around 12%.
